Hi libby1

Just wondering why you are counting ie does it matter? I would have said a bit of spotting is neither here nor there and if you are not taking HRT and don't plan to then I presume you will want to know at what point bleeding is counted as post-menopausal so you will want to know the date of your last period? Therefore on the grounds of erring on the side of caution I would discount it and if you get another episode of spotting/bleeding, say, more than 12 months after your last period - I would pop along to the doc and let them decide whether to refer you for a scan.

If you plan to take HRT - then it doesn't matter at all - except just keep a note of it so you can remember what was happening if you look back.
